Subject: BranchReaper is live on the Quillwick monorepo

Hey release folks,

Heads up for whoever maintains this later: BranchReaper now auto-deletes branches with no commits in 90 days. It posts a warning to the channel a week before pruning, so no surprises. Protected branches and anything matching release-* are exempt. If it eats something it shouldn't, restore from the reflog mirror and file a note in the Quillwick runbook. The bot's current build is tagged below.

build token for bageg-yahof: htk3_673

Handover — Fire-Drill Roll Call (Thursday)

Mira, taking over from me at 14:00: the drill at Ostrand Court is scheduled for 15:15. Print two copies of the staff register beforehand and keep one at the desk, one with you. At the alarm, lock the visitor log drawer, take the clipboard, and meet warden Dalbright at muster point C by the fountain. Tick names as people arrive, note any absences with a time. To release the register from the secure printer, use the code below.

turnstile pass: bdg-YEOZLM-79341408

## Transporting Permit Blueprints

This page covers moving the stamped blueprints for the Larkmoor Annex building permit between the drafting office and the municipal counter. Blueprints travel flat in the rigid grey tubes only — never folded or rolled loose. Dispatch must record tube count, seal numbers, and departure time in the transit log. Only one set may leave the building at a time, and the permit coordinator signs before release. The confidential courier hand-over instruction is appended directly below this paragraph.

dispatch memo: the sorius tamius courier leaves the praeth ledger at gate 4873 under passcode 928014

// Client setup: Tollgrange fleet fuel-usage report.
// Pulls nightly consumption data from the internal Pumproute service
// and aggregates per-vehicle figures for the weekly report job.
// Keep the page size at 200; larger values time out on the gateway.
// Don't change the region setting — all fleet data lives in one zone.
// New contractors: request your own credential from ops; never reuse
// shared ones. The client authenticates with the key below.

service key, fafof-yagug: qvz3-94e